Allegheny West, Pittsburgh, PA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Allegheny West?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Allegheny West Studio Apartments | $1,623 | $860 | $4,500 |
| Allegheny West 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,057 | $795 | $9,765 |
Allegheny West 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,534 | $1,095 | $7,462 |
| Allegheny West 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,729 | $1,100 | $5,899 |
| Allegheny West 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,448 | $1,225 | $6,962 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Allegheny West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Allegheny West with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Allegheny West is at Skyline Terrace listed at $1,400.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Allegheny West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Allegheny West is $2,534.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Allegheny West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Allegheny West is a 1,867 square feet unit starting from $3,450 at Apartments at River View.
What is the average size for Allegheny West 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Allegheny West is currently 1,272 sq ft.
